The Silvershore Monolithic Dome Home is for sale. The house sits on a 290-foot by 130-foot lot on the shore of Bayou Grande in Pensacola Bay with a commanding view of the bay and the Gulf of Mexico. The house is right on the water with a small beach and a boat dock.

A cupola is a small structure, enclosed but with openings, placed on the top of a building's roof or dome. Originally, the cupola (pronounced KYOO-pa-la, with the accent on the first syllable) was functional. Historically, cupolas were used to ventilate and provide natural light for the structure underneath it. sd103aw-7-fhttp://www.dirtcheapbuilder.com/Home_Building/Dome_Houses.htm sd1300is canonWeb232K views 1 year ago SEDONA Take a look inside the iconic dome home in Sedona, Arizona!
